Choosing and Understanding a Malware Detector: A Practical Guide

Choosing and Understanding a Malware Detector: A Practical Guide

A malware detector is a software tool designed to identify, block, and someday remove malicious software before it can cause harm. In today’s digital landscape, threats evolve quickly, so a reliable malware detector must combine multiple detection techniques, stay up to date, and fit into your broader security strategy. This article explains what a malware detector does, how it works, and how to choose the right solution for your needs.

What is a malware detector?

In its simplest form, a malware detector scans files, processes, and network activity to spot patterns that indicate malicious intent. It can run on endpoints like laptops and servers, or function as part of a broader security architecture, including email gateways and web filtering. A well-rounded malware detector does not rely on a single signal; it blends signatures, behavior analysis, and contextual data to provide a clearer picture of potential threats.

How malware detectors work

Modern malware detectors combine several detection strategies. Understanding these can help you interpret alerts and assess risk more effectively.

Signature-based detection

The traditional approach uses a database of known malware signatures. When a file matches a signature, the detector flags it as malicious. This method is fast and precise for known threats, but it requires constant updates to stay current. Signatures alone may miss new or rapidly evolving malware families.

Heuristic and behavior-based detection

Heuristic analysis looks for suspicious code patterns and behaviors that often accompany malware, such as unusual file modifications, attempts to persist across reboots, or attempts to access sensitive system areas. Behavior-based detection can catch new variations that lack exact signatures, reducing the window of vulnerability between infection and detection.

Machine learning and AI-assisted detection

Some malware detectors employ machine learning models trained on large datasets of benign and malicious software. These models help the detector identify subtle anomalies and evolving attack techniques. When used responsibly, ML-based detection can improve accuracy and adapt to new threats faster than traditional methods. However, it also requires careful tuning and robust evaluation to minimize false positives.

Sandbox and dynamic analysis

In sandboxed environments, suspicious files are executed in a controlled setting to observe their behavior. This dynamic analysis can reveal hidden payloads or network activity that static checks miss. A malware detector that incorporates sandboxing can provide deeper insights, though it may incur greater resource use and latency during scans.

Types of deployments for a malware detector

Malware detectors come in several flavors, each suited to different parts of an organization’s security stack.

Endpoint protection platforms (EPP)

Endpoint solutions protect workstations, servers, and mobile devices. They integrate real-time monitoring, automatic updates, and policy-based controls. For many organizations, the endpoint is the most critical line of defense against malware, making a robust malware detector at the device level essential.

Email and web gateways

Detectors deployed at the gateway level scan inbound emails and web traffic to block malicious attachments, links, and drive-by downloads. This reduces initial infection vectors and complements endpoint protection.

Network-based detectors

Network sensors monitor traffic patterns at the perimeter or within internal networks. By analyzing flows and behavior, these detectors can identify command-and-control activity, data exfiltration attempts, or lateral movement, even if the initial infection occurs elsewhere.

What to look for in a malware detector

Choosing a malware detector involves weighing several practical factors to align with your environment and risk tolerance.

  • How many malware families and variants are included in the signature library, and how well does the detector identify zero-day threats?
  • Does the detector monitor activity continuously, or does it rely on scheduled scans?
  • What is the rate of false alarms, and how easy is it to review and classify alerts?
  • How often are signatures and models updated, and how transparent is the update process?
  • What is the impact on device performance, especially in constrained environments?
  • Where is telemetry stored, and who can access it?
  • Can the detector work with your existing security stack, such as SIEMs, EDRs, and ticketing systems?

Evaluating a malware detector: practical steps

To choose wisely, combine vendor documentation with independent testing and pilot deployment. Here are practical steps you can take.

  1. Review independent test results from organizations like AV-TEST or AV-Comparatives focusing on detection rates, false positives, and performance impact.
  2. Request a live demonstration or a trial to observe how the detector handles real-world scenarios similar to your environment.
  3. Assess the ease of management, including centralized policy control, alert fatigue, and reporting capabilities.
  4. Run a controlled pilot across a subset of devices to measure impact on performance and user experience while monitoring detection outcomes.
  5. Check for privacy controls and data governance, especially if the detector collects telemetry or uses cloud-based analytics.

Best practices for deploying a malware detector

Even the most capable malware detector becomes effective only when used as part of a layered, well-documented security program.

  • Combine endpoint protection, email and web filtering, network monitoring, and regular patching to reduce risk from multiple angles.
  • Ensure rapid and reliable updates to signatures, models, and heuristics to defend against new threats.
  • Start with conservative policies, review alerts in context, and adjust thresholds based on observed outcomes.
  • Use playbooks to isolate affected devices, collect forensic data, and begin remediation quickly.
  • Provide clear guidance on reporting suspicious activity and avoiding risky behaviors that bypass automated controls.

Common challenges and misconceptions

Many organizations underestimate the complexity of malware detection. Some common issues include overreliance on a single detector, underestimating the risk of insider threats, and assuming that a detector alone eliminates risk. A malware detector should reduce risk, not promise perfect security. Regular audits, robust incident response plans, and ongoing training are essential complements.

Real-world scenarios

Consider a mid-sized company that recently expanded its remote workforce. A well-chosen malware detector in this setting provides real-time alerts when an employee downloads a suspicious file, halts the installation of an untrusted application, and helps IT respond before lateral movement occurs. In another scenario, an email gateway with a strong spam filter and a capable malware detector blocks a phishing attachment that would have installed ransomware on several endpoints. These outcomes illustrate how a malware detector contributes to a safer environment when combined with broader controls.

The future of malware detection

As attackers become more sophisticated, detectors are moving toward deeper behavior analysis, cross-product context sharing, and more automated, intelligent response. Cloud-based analytics enable rapid correlation across thousands of endpoints, while privacy-conscious telemetry helps organizations stay compliant. The ongoing integration of machine learning with conventional methods is likely to improve accuracy, reduce manual triage, and speed up remediation. A robust malware detector will increasingly act as a central node in a dynamic, adaptive security architecture.

Conclusion

Choosing the right malware detector is about balancing detection strength, performance, and operational practicality within your environment. A thoughtful combination of signature-based checks, heuristic and behavior-based monitoring, and optional sandbox analysis can provide strong protection against a wide range of threats. Remember that a malware detector is most effective when used as part of a layered defense, kept up to date, and integrated with clear response procedures. With careful selection and disciplined operation, your organization can reduce risk, shorten reaction times, and keep users productive in a safer digital workplace.